# BounceSorter: constants for the email bounce processor.
# We classify bounces into hard, soft, and deferred buckets before
# updating suppression lists. Hard bounces suppress immediately;
# soft bounces accumulate toward a threshold within a sliding window,
# and deferred messages retry with capped backoff. These values were
# tuned against last quarter's traffic on the Petrelmail staging
# cluster, so adjust with care and re-run the replay suite first.
# The current tuning constants are defined below.

tuning constants:
THRESHOLDS = {
    "kelix": 280,
    "druvan": 756,
    "oliael": 399,
}

Q: A runner says the timing-chip reader at the Fenwick Harbor Marathon didn't pick them up — what do we check?

First, confirm their bib number appears in the Splitline console under the correct mat. Missed reads usually mean the chip was worn on an ankle strap backwards, so check the gear notes. If the mat log shows a gap longer than two minutes, it's a hardware issue. For hardware escalations, reach the Splitline field crew directly.

alerts address for kafof-bagag: kasael@olvarqdyn.corp

## Deployment Notes: Image Cache Memory Leak

Support team: the Glimmerbox thumbnail service had a slow memory leak caused by the image cache retaining decoded bitmaps after eviction. The fix ships in this release, but the deployment also tightens cache limits so a regression cannot exhaust the host again. After rolling out, watch resident memory for two hours; it should plateau well under the container limit. If it climbs steadily, roll back and escalate. The cache settings now applied in production are as follows.

config for yahof-tajop:
zorath:
  pin: 7493
  metrics_host: metrics.zorath.tolvaqsys.internal
  tenant: praiel
  seal: seal_fd9cd4f1